By Randy Rossi - 

December 18, 2019 will forever be remembered in U.S. history as another “Day That Will Live In Infamy” and another day that the United States was attacked and put into great danger as it was when Japan attacked Pearl Harbor on December 7, 1941.

Sadly, this attack on America was by Democrats who impeached Republican President Trump purely for partisan reasons and their hatred of our president. As many Constitutional legal experts have said, “This is the weakest impeachment in U.S. history” and it threatens our great republic and all future presidents of any political party if it is not thrown out by the Senate as unconstitutional, illegal, and immoral.

Mollie Hemingway of the Federalist did a great job of simplifying why this phony impeachment must be thrown out for four critical reasons:

1) There were no crimes even identified.

2) It punishes President Trump for exercising his Constitutional privileges that every previous president has done.

3) This is driven by bipartisan opposition rather than bipartisan support because not one Republican voted for impeachment while some Democrats voted against it.

4) The Democrat House simply didn’t do the proper work that is required to provide the proof to legitimately impeach a president.

This is a Democrat sham driven purely by their hatred of a Republican president that has delivered on his promise to protect the Supreme Court and our Bill of Rights, who has delivered the lowest unemployment and best economy in decades, and who has forced our allies and global competitors to fulfill their promises and practice fair trade in order to protect American jobs and our national security. Democrats simply can’t handle President Trump’s incredible achievements!
